Four Out of Ten Young People Aged 18-24 Watch News via Social Media

Summary by larepublica.co
Young people now consume news more casually and less intentionally, driving the use of network content

The fact that young people are migrating massively from traditional media to social media is not new. But the latest report on Reuters agency audiences with the University of Oxford exposes a more disturbing scenario: they are less and less interested in the news, they are published where they are published: only 35%, of those between 18 and 24 years old, are fed.
